
Information & Technology Leadership Conference 2024 recordings now available
We are pleased to announce that recordings and materials from the 2024 Information & Technology Leadership Conference are now available!
Whether you attended the conference and want to revisit specific sessions or missed the event entirely, you now have access to our collection of recordings and resources. All session recordings are publicly accessible on our conference YouTube channel, allowing everyone to benefit from the valuable insights shared during the event. Check back soon for audio description versions of all recordings.
You can also download accessible versions of many of the slide decks from the conference on our website, itlc.it.wisc.edu.

The Information & Technology Leadership Conference is part of UW–Madison IT Connects, an initiative created by and for UW professionals to offer leadership opportunities, organize events and support professional development and community-building to help each other learn, grow and connect.
